The Northern Scottish town of Fraserburgh; where boys become men through late-night drag racing as they dream of escapism. Like many, Finnie, a 36-year old former street racer, now works at the local fish factory with his teenage son, who is slowly following in his footsteps. One night, struggling to deal with his inner turmoil, and no longer able to ignore the fact that he’s going nowhere, he decides to go for one final joyride and risks losing his family forever.<br /> Official Selection Tribeca Film Festival 2019 - International Narrative Competition - World premiere<br /> Official Selection BFI London Film Festival 2019 - Journey Strand - European premiere

Set in a border town in rural Scotland, Native Son is about a troubled farm labourer struggling with loneliness and the need for human contact.

A teenage girl living in a remote petrol station in the Scottish Highlands is taken closer than ever to the edge of the road and her desire to escape when a salesman stops and offers her a taste of the outside world.
